Rental Car Charges

Filed under: alicante car hire — Tags: , — 20100529 @ 8:41 pm

Renting a car has become easier than ever and the prices have gone down also. When needing to hire a car, there are many things to consider. You want a car that will meet your needs without breaking your budget. Always be sure to ask about additional rental charges that could affect the bottom line. You don’t want any surprises when you go to return the car rental.

Additional rental charges that you may incur include high mileage, additional driver, premium location and collision damage waiver charges. High mileage charges are incurred when you go over a specified amount of miles during the rental period. This should be spelled out in the rental contract you sign when picking up the car. Additional driver charges may be incurred when using certain rent a car companies. You may be charged for a second driver or this charge may only be incurred when more than two people will be driving the rental. Another fee based on age is known as the young/mature driver fee. If you are under twenty four or over seventy years of age, many hire a car companies will add a surcharge as the risk of an accident increases with these age groups.

Premium location charges may be incurred when using an airport rent a car company. Be sure to ask when making your reservations so you don’t have an unexpected fee upon arrival. Other charges that you may incur whichever location you use are collision damage waiver charges which transfers liability from you to the rental company for any collision damage. There may still be some charges that you are responsible for so be sure to read the contract carefully. Also, when making a reservation with a car hire company, ask about any fuel surcharges you may incur. These vary between companies so do comparisons on car hire companies.

More charges that you may be responsible for include one way rental charges and equipment charges for such items as child safety seats. If you need to pick up or return a car outside of normal business hours, ask about this service and see if there are charges for choosing this option. With any of these charges, your contract should clearly spell them out so read the fine print before signing.
